Why Tourists Visit Enugu
- • Take a hike through the serene Ngwo Pine Forest.
- • Explore the unique caves and waterfalls at Awhum Monastery.
- • Visit Michael Okpara Square, a landmark of Enugu’s political and cultural history.
- • Enjoy traditional dishes like abacha at local restaurants or food hubs.
- • Discover local art and history at Enugu’s National Museum.

Enugu, also known as the ‘Coal City,’ is a vibrant southeastern city in Nigeria known for its lush landscapes and cultural heritage.
Key attractions include the serene Ngwo Pine Forest, the historic Michael Okpara Square, and the popular Awhum Waterfall, making it a destination rich in natural and cultural delights.
Tourists are drawn to Enugu for its excellent mix of relaxation and adventure, offering a warm, laid-back atmosphere ideal for city escapes.
Enugu Tips You Must Know
• Book your hotel early, especially during festive seasons like Christmas and Easter, as Enugu gets busy with travelers.
• The dry season (November to March) is the best time to enjoy outdoor activities hassle-free.
• Opt for hotels near major attractions like Michael Okpara Square or the Enugu Mall for added convenience.
• Transportation is mostly by taxis or bike rides; ensure you confirm prices before starting your ride.
• Stay hydrated and use sunscreen, especially when visiting outdoor spots like Awhum Waterfall or Ngwo Pine Forest.
